The Modern Dress Decoded

This season’s most-wanted dresses deliver a skilfully modern take on classic designs, from the elevated shirtdress and long-line sweater dress to a radical rethink on the prairie dress. Add key embellishments – the keyhole cut-out, the fabric-tie waist – and you have the one-stop secret to contemporary chic.

The Powered-Up Prairie Dress

Ulla Johnson injects modern flair into a vintage classic. Boasting the puffed sleeves, fitted bodice and long skirts of the original, Johnson adds a tie-dye print, handkerchief hem and asymmetric seam, bringing a bold city spirit to the prairie.

The Sumptuous Sweater Dress

Set aside notions of the original ’80s sweater dress, with its loose shape and thigh-high cut. The contemporary take is long, lean and luxurious. This modern maxi skims the figure in a sumptuous spin on body-con. Result? Your new work-to-weekend favourite.

The State-Of-The-Art Shirtdress

Reimagined at midi length, with a knife-pleat skirt and relaxed jersey polo shirt, this exquisitely updated shirtdress conjures the illusion of two pieces stylish paired together. A clever-meets-chic design that nails the new softened power dressing.
